Hazeldell seeks a dedicated Housekeeper to maintain clean, safe spaces for residents, staff, and visitors. You will clean public areas, resident rooms, bathrooms, and common facilities, ensuring odors, debris, and hazards are minimized.
You will follow safety protocols, use equipment correctly, and report supply needs. Strong attention to detail, good communication, and the ability to work independently or with a team are essential in this role.
The Housekeeper plays a vital role in maintaining a clean, safe, and orderly environment for residents, staff, and visitors. This position ensures that all areas of the facility are free of obstacles, odors, and debris, contributing to the overall health and comfort of those in our care.
